Galloway, who has joined the agency’s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, office, is a Myrtle Beach native who brings 14 years of industry experience to The Brandon Agency’s project management team. A 2003 graduate of Clemson University with a Bachelor of Science degree in Graphic Communications,she has returned to the Grand Strand after seven years in Wilmington, North Carolina, where she served as a client account manager for Maximum Design & Advertising.

Wullner, a native of Irmo, South Carolina, has joined The Brandon Agency’s Charleston, South Carolina, office, where she’ll lend her expertise to the media team as a media coordinator. A 2018 graduate of the University of South Carolina with a degree in Advertising, Wullner has previously served roles with CreateAthon at USC and Park Place Columbia student housing, bothat the University of South Carolina.

“Elizabeth and Lizzy bring a wealth of talent and experience to The Brandon Agency team that will help us to continue providing our clients with exceptional service and business-building ideas,” said Tyler Easterling, president and COO of The Brandon Agency. “We are excited about the contributions each will bring to our organization to help us and our clients continue to grow and succeed.”
